Two mosquitos are sitting on the same ceiling fan. The radius of the ceiling fan is 16 inches. One mosquito is seated on the very edge of the fan's blade, and one is seated 12 inches away from the center of the fan. The fan makes one revolution per second. How much farther, in inches, does the mosquito on the edge of the ceiling fan travel than the other mosquito in one second? A 4π inches
B 8 inches
с 8π inches
D 112π inches
